(From (Modified from Ref.~\cite{Baer_2013}). Statistical uncertainties on CP-conserving top-quark form factors expected at the ILC (blue) and the LHC (red). The figure was modified to include the projections from the FCC-ee. The results for the LHC assume an integrated luminosity of 300\,${\rm fb}^{-1}$ and a centre-of-mass energy of 14\,TeV. The results for the ILC assume an integrated luminosity of 500\,${\rm fb}^{-1}$ at $\sqrt{s} = 500$\,GeV, and beam polarizations of ${\cal P} = \pm 0.8$, ${\cal P}^\prime = \mp 0.3$. The ILC projections are obtained from the measurements of the total top-quark pair production cross section, together with the top-quark forward-backward and the helicity asymetries. The FCC-ee projections are obtained at $\sqrt{s}=360$\,GeV, with unpolarized beams and with an integrated luminosity of 2.6\,${\rm ab}^{-1}$, from the sole lepton angular and energy distributions.
